WESTBURY Town Council has presented £12,000 worth of grants to local organisations.
46 groups attended the awards presentation event to receive their cheques from the Mayor of Westbury, cllr David Windess, at the Laverton on Wednesday 26th January.
“It was an honour to give the grants to all those organisations that provide such a good service to the people of Westbury,” said cllr Windess.
“A lot of the people involved in these organisations give up a lot of their time for no other reason than the community spirit that they have, and it’s good to see that Westbury still obviously has a lot of community spirit, and I would like to thank all those people that give up their time for the benefit of others.”
The groups applied for a grant from the town council at the end of last year. Town clerk Keith Harvey explained, “The criteria stated that each group has to provide a benefit and service to Westbury community.”
Each charity spokesperson gave thanks to Westbury Town Council for the donation and explained what the money will be used for and how the people of Westbury will benefit.
